Public worship place recognition enables donor tax deduction eligibility under income tax law for designated religious institutions. The Central Government has notified Mudappliavu Maha Vishnu Temple, Trichur as a place of public worship of renown throughout the State of Kerala for the purposes of the Income tax Act, exercising the statutory power to designate places of worship for tax-related recognition.
